In recent decades, authors affiliated with Universidad Técnica de Ambato have published 1.6k papers, which have received a total of 6.5k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 298 papers in Economics and Econometrics, 228 papers in Education and 210 papers in General Health Professions on the topics of Business, Innovation, and Economy (287 papers), Health and Lifestyle Studies (164 papers) and Diverse Applied Research Studies (139 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Food Science (1.2k citations), Molecular Biology (890 citations) and Plant Science (595 citations). Authors at Universidad Técnica de Ambato collaborate with scholars in Ecuador, Spain and United States and have published in prestigious journals including The Journal of Immunology, Renewable and Sustainable Energy Reviews and PLoS ONE. Some of Universidad Técnica de Ambato's most productive authors include Wilman Carrillo, Rodrigo Moreta‐Herrera, Marcelo V. García, Rubén Vilcacundo and Mirari Arancibia.
